Why do macromolecules differ in the amount of energy they contain?

Respuesta :

lrathburn
lrathburn lrathburn
  • 03-02-2015
Macromolecules differ in the amount of energy they contain because their chemical structures are varied and therefore their bonds that are energy-storing differ.
